Slovenian guard Jaka Lakovic (186 cm) has agreed to terms with Italian team Sidigas Avellino (Serie A) . An announcement is expected soon detailing his contract signing. Lakovic most recently played for Galatasaray Medical Park Istanbul from Turkey’s TBL. In 19 games playing in the Euroleague Lakovic averaged 9.9 ppg and 2.7 apg. In 35 games in the Turkish League he averaged 10.5 ppg and 2.9 apg. He was with Galatasaray in 2012 when it was regular season champion and made it to the league semi-finals.

Lakovic has previously played for Regal FC Barcelona from Spain’s ACB. He averaged 9.9 ppg and 2.7 apg in 19 games in Euroleague, and 5.1 ppg and 1.3 apg in 39 games in the Spanish League. The 34-year-old played for Regal FC for five straight seasons and was with the team when it won the Euroleague in 2010. Before playing in Spain he spent four straight seasons in Greece playing for Panathinaikos Athens (A1 League). It will be the first time in twelve years that Lakovic plays for a team that does not participate in the Euroleague and is not a title contender in the domestic championship. Avellino is currently ranked 14th in the Italian Serie A with a 4-12 record.
